• NMC Artists in Residence

    Expression of Interest
  • Program Outline

    Open to emerging & established artists.
  • The Nannup Music Club Inc is excited to be launching the NMC Artists In Residence program. In line with the organisation’s goals of supporting artists, nurturing cultural and creative pursuits, offering community opportunity and contributing to regional tourism, the program will bring together artists and the local community, while supporting their creative and professional development and highlighting Nannup as a destination.     

    Our residencies are open to both emerging and established artists and are held at the NMC Festival House in Nannup.

    Artists must be 18 years and over to apply or have a parent/guardian apply (and stay) with them. 

    We endeavour to make available four NMC funded residencies annually, as well as the option of NMC supported residencies by offering the Festival House at discounted rates for individual artists, arts organisations and educational institutions.

     

     

  • NMC Funded Residencies

    We invite you to apply for one of four annual residencies sponsored by The Nannup Music Club Inc.
  • • Artists are to deliver a residency of choice. While we will be focusing on music, other mediums are welcome. Please get in touch to discuss if in doubt.
    • Artists are to deliver a workshop within the community (e.g. Nannup District High School).
    • Artists are to deliver an offering (performance, artist talk, presentation, etc).
    • Artists are invited to document the residency via digital or other means, for project archiving and promotion.
    • Artists receive:
    o Complimentary week-long stay at the Festival House in Nannup
    o Free Wi-Fi access
    o Promotion via all NMC channels
    o Artist fee of $2,000

  • NMC Supported Residency

    Are you an Individual, Arts Organisation or Educational Institution We invite you to discuss a discounted stay with support from the Nannup Music Club Inc.
  • Artists are welcome to deliver a residency of choice. While we will be focusing on music, other mediums are welcome. Please get in touch to discuss if in doubt.

    we would love you to include:
    1x Workshop within the Community (e.g. Nannup District High School)
    OR
    1x Offering (performance, artist talk, presentation, etc.)

    • Artists are invited to document the residency via digital or other means, for project archiving and promotion.


    • NMC is offering:
    o Discounted 'Residency Accommodation' at Festival House
    o Free Wi-Fi access
    o Promotion via all NMC channels
